Social and non-social sensory responsivity in toddlers at high-risk for autism spectrum disorder

Empirical evidence concerning sensory responsivity in young children who later develop autism spectrum disorder (ASD) remains relatively limited. It is unclear whether specific patterns or aspects of sensory responsivity underlay the emergence of the disorder. The goals of this study were to (a) examine whether social versus non-social context impacted the expression of sensory responsivity in infants at high risk for ASD, and (b) examine if sensory responsivity in social or non-social contexts was associated with severity of ASD symptoms. The Sensory Experiences Questionnaire 2.1 was collected for 338 infants (131 females, 207 males) at high-risk for ASD at 12 and/or 24 months of age. High-risk toddlers meeting diagnostic criteria for ASD (n = 75) showed elevated sensory responsivity in both social and non-social contexts at 12 months of age and differences widened over the second year of life. Individuals with ASD demonstrate higher responsivity in both contexts suggestive of generalized atypical sensory responsivity in ASD.

自闭症谱系障碍高危幼儿的社交和非社交感官反应

关于后来发展为自闭症谱系障碍 (ASD) 的幼儿的感觉反应的经验证据仍然相对有限。目前尚不清楚感觉反应的特定模式或方面是否是疾病出现的基础。本研究的目的是 (a) 检查社会与非社会环境是否影响 ASD 高风险婴儿的感觉反应的表达,以及 (b) 检查社会或非社会环境中的感觉反应是否与ASD 症状的严重程度。感官体验问卷 2.1 收集了 338 名 12 个月和/或 24 个月大的 ASD 高危婴儿(131 名女性,207 名男性)。符合 ASD 诊断标准的高危幼儿 ( n = 75) 在 12 个月大时表现出在社交和非社交环境中的感觉反应性提高,并且在生命的第二年差异扩大。患有 ASD 的个体在这两种情况下都表现出更高的反应性,这表明 ASD 中存在普遍的非典型感觉反应。
